Traditionally, Hanukkah lasts eight days. This is attributed to the legend of the miracle of the oil. When the Maccabees were victorious and returned to Jerusalem to rebuild the Temple, they found only enough oil to last for one night. A miracle occurred and the oil lasted for eight days until a new supply was provided.
